:root{--background: #FAF6F1;--paper: #F5F2EA;--manila-light: #DDB575;--manila: #DCA85F;--ink: #0E0E0E;--stamp: #232323;--danger-500: #7A2E2A;--danger-600: #5E1F1B;--success-500: #3F5E3A;--warning-500: #A87A2C;--bg: var(--background);--surface: var(--paper);--border: rgba(14, 14, 14, .15);--rule: rgba(14, 14, 14, .12);--muted: var(--stamp);--body: var(--ink);--heading: var(--ink);--font-display: "Funnel Display", ui-sans-serif, system-ui, -apple-system, BlinkMacSystemFont, sans-serif;--font-mono: "Google Sans Code", ui-monospace, SFMono-Regular, Menlo, Consolas, monospace;--font-system: var(--font-display);--font-wordmark: var(--font-display);--step--1: clamp(.83rem, .8rem + .15vw, .94rem);--step-0: clamp(1rem, .95rem + .24vw, 1.13rem);--step-1: clamp(1.2rem, 1.12rem + .4vw, 1.5rem);--step-2: clamp(1.44rem, 1.3rem + .68vw, 2rem);--step-3: clamp(1.73rem, 1.51rem + 1.11vw, 2.66rem);--step-4: clamp(2.07rem, 1.74rem + 1.72vw, 3.55rem);--step-5: clamp(2.49rem, 2rem + 2.56vw, 4.74rem);--step-6: clamp(3.2rem, 2.5rem + 3.5vw, 6.5rem);--space-1: .25rem;--space-2: .5rem;--space-3: .75rem;--space-4: 1rem;--space-6: 1.5rem;--space-8: 2rem;--space-12: 3rem;--space-16: 4rem;--space-24: 6rem;--radius: 0;--shadow-receipt: 7px 7px 0 rgba(14, 14, 14, .14);--shadow-soft: 18px 18px 0 rgba(14, 14, 14, .06);--motion-quick: .12s;--motion-default: .2s;--ease-out: cubic-bezier(.2, 0, 0, 1);--max-width: 90rem;--reading-width: 44rem;--bp-sm: 40em;--bp-md: 56em;--bp-lg: 72em}@media(prefers-color-scheme:dark){:root{--background: #171513;--paper: #232323;--ink: #F5F2EA;--stamp: #DDD8CF;--danger-500: #9E4A45;--border: rgba(245, 242, 234, .18);--rule: rgba(245, 242, 234, .14);--muted: var(--stamp);--body: var(--ink);--heading: var(--ink)}}*,*:before,*:after{box-sizing:border-box}html{color-scheme:light dark;background:var(--background);font-family:var(--font-display);font-size:16px;-webkit-font-smoothing:antialiased;text-rendering:optimizeLegibility}body{margin:0;color:var(--body);font-size:var(--step-0);line-height:1.5;font-family:var(--font-display)}h1,h2,h3,h4,h5,h6{color:var(--heading);font-family:var(--font-display);font-weight:500;line-height:.95;letter-spacing:-.05em;margin:0 0 var(--space-4)}h1{font-size:var(--step-5);font-weight:600;letter-spacing:-.06em}h2{font-size:var(--step-3)}h3{font-size:var(--step-2)}h4{font-size:var(--step-1)}h5,h6{font-size:var(--step-0)}p{margin:0 0 var(--space-4);line-height:1.5}a{color:inherit;text-decoration-color:var(--rule);text-underline-offset:.18em;transition:text-decoration-color var(--motion-quick) var(--ease-out)}a:hover{text-decoration-color:var(--ink)}code,pre,kbd,samp{font-family:var(--font-mono);font-size:.94em}code{background:#0e0e0e14;padding:.05em .35em;border-radius:0}pre{background:var(--ink);color:var(--background);border:1px solid var(--ink);border-radius:0;padding:var(--space-4) var(--space-6);overflow-x:auto;line-height:1.6;font-size:var(--step--1)}pre code{background:transparent;padding:0;color:inherit}hr{border:0;border-top:1px solid var(--rule);margin:var(--space-12) 0}.container{max-width:var(--max-width);margin:0 auto;padding:0 var(--space-6)}.wordmark{font-family:var(--font-display);font-weight:600;letter-spacing:-.04em;color:var(--heading)}[hidden]{display:none!important}.kicker{font-family:var(--font-mono);font-size:var(--step--1);text-transform:uppercase;letter-spacing:.16em;font-weight:500;color:var(--stamp);margin:0 0 var(--space-3)}.btn{display:inline-flex;align-items:center;justify-content:center;gap:var(--space-2);padding:var(--space-3) var(--space-6);border:1px solid var(--ink);border-radius:0;text-decoration:none;font-family:var(--font-mono);font-size:var(--step--1);font-weight:600;letter-spacing:.14em;text-transform:uppercase;transition:background var(--motion-quick) var(--ease-out),color var(--motion-quick) var(--ease-out),opacity var(--motion-quick) var(--ease-out);cursor:pointer}.btn-primary{background:var(--ink);color:var(--background)}.btn-primary:hover{opacity:.92}.btn-secondary{background:transparent;color:var(--ink)}.btn-secondary:hover{background:var(--paper)}.btn-sm{padding:var(--space-2) var(--space-4)}.muted{color:var(--stamp)}.prose p,.prose li{max-width:var(--reading-width);line-height:1.55}.prose h2{margin-top:var(--space-12)}.prose h3{margin-top:var(--space-8)}.prose ul{padding-left:var(--space-6)}.prose li{margin-bottom:var(--space-2)}table{width:100%;border-collapse:collapse;margin:var(--space-6) 0;font-size:var(--step-0)}th,td{padding:var(--space-3) var(--space-4);text-align:left;border-bottom:1px solid var(--rule)}th{color:var(--heading);font-weight:500;background:var(--paper)}td.num,th.num{text-align:right;font-variant-numeric:tabular-nums;font-family:var(--font-mono)}:focus-visible{outline:2px solid var(--ink);outline-offset:2px;border-radius:0}@media(prefers-reduced-motion:reduce){*,*:before,*:after{animation-duration:0ms!important;animation-iteration-count:1!important;transition-duration:0ms!important;scroll-behavior:auto!important}}.logomark[data-astro-cid-nkpj7xzz]{display:inline-block;vertical-align:middle;flex-shrink:0}.logomark__seal[data-astro-cid-nkpj7xzz]{fill:currentColor}.logomark__a[data-astro-cid-nkpj7xzz]{fill:var(--bg, #FAFAF8)}header[data-astro-cid-3ef6ksr2]{border-bottom:1px solid var(--rule);background:color-mix(in srgb,var(--background) 92%,transparent);backdrop-filter:blur(8px);position:sticky;top:0;z-index:50}.row[data-astro-cid-3ef6ksr2]{display:flex;align-items:center;justify-content:space-between;flex-wrap:wrap;padding:var(--space-3) var(--space-6);gap:var(--space-3) var(--space-6);min-height:64px}@media(min-width:56em){.row[data-astro-cid-3ef6ksr2]{min-height:80px;padding:var(--space-4) var(--space-6);flex-wrap:nowrap}}.lockup[data-astro-cid-3ef6ksr2]{display:inline-flex;align-items:center;gap:.5em;text-decoration:none;color:var(--ink)}.wordmark[data-astro-cid-3ef6ksr2]{font-family:var(--font-display);font-weight:600;letter-spacing:-.04em;font-size:var(--step-1);color:var(--ink)}nav[data-astro-cid-3ef6ksr2]{display:flex;align-items:center;gap:var(--space-6);font-family:var(--font-mono);font-size:var(--step--1);text-transform:uppercase;letter-spacing:.14em}nav[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2]{text-decoration:none;color:var(--stamp)}nav[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2]:hover,nav[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2][aria-current=page]{color:var(--ink)}nav[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2].btn{letter-spacing:.14em}.header-cta[data-astro-cid-3ef6ksr2]{margin-left:auto}@media(min-width:40em){.header-cta[data-astro-cid-3ef6ksr2]{order:3;margin-left:0}nav[data-astro-cid-3ef6ksr2]{order:2}}@media(max-width:40em){nav[data-astro-cid-3ef6ksr2]{gap:var(--space-4);flex-wrap:wrap;width:100%;justify-content:flex-start;padding-top:var(--space-3);margin-top:var(--space-2);border-top:1px solid var(--rule)}}footer[data-astro-cid-sz7xmlte]{border-top:1px solid var(--rule);background:var(--paper);margin-top:var(--space-24);padding:var(--space-12) 0;font-family:var(--font-mono);font-size:var(--step--1)}.row[data-astro-cid-sz7xmlte]{display:flex;flex-wrap:wrap;align-items:center;justify-content:space-between;gap:var(--space-6)}.wordmark[data-astro-cid-sz7xmlte]{font-family:var(--font-display);font-weight:600;font-size:var(--step-1);letter-spacing:-.04em;color:var(--ink)}nav[data-astro-cid-sz7xmlte]{display:flex;gap:var(--space-6);flex-wrap:wrap}nav[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]{text-decoration:none;color:var(--stamp);text-transform:uppercase;letter-spacing:.14em}nav[data-astro-cid-sz7xmlte] a[data-astro-cid-sz7xmlte]:hover{color:var(--ink)}.meta[data-astro-cid-sz7xmlte]{color:var(--stamp);text-transform:uppercase;letter-spacing:.12em}.copy-for-agent[data-astro-cid-cffqvwqn]{display:flex;flex-wrap:wrap;align-items:center;gap:var(--space-3) var(--space-4);font-size:var(--step--1);color:var(--muted)}.actions[data-astro-cid-cffqvwqn]{display:inline-flex;align-items:center;gap:var(--space-3)}button[data-astro-cid-cffqvwqn]{font:inherit;color:var(--body);background:transparent;border:1px solid var(--border);border-radius:var(--radius);padding:var(--space-2) var(--space-3);cursor:pointer;transition:border-color .12s ease,color .12s ease}button[data-astro-cid-cffqvwqn]:hover{border-color:var(--heading);color:var(--heading)}button[data-astro-cid-cffqvwqn][data-state=copied]{color:var(--heading);border-color:var(--heading)}.view-md[data-astro-cid-cffqvwqn]{color:var(--muted);text-decoration-color:var(--border)}.view-md[data-astro-cid-cffqvwqn]:hover{color:var(--heading)}.agent-bar[data-astro-cid-sckkx6r4]{display:flex;justify-content:flex-start;padding:var(--space-8) var(--space-6);border-top:1px solid var(--rule)}
